Night Shift: In the Brightness control, turn on Night Shift to adjust the colors in your display to the warmer end of the spectrum at night. To rearrange controls in Control Center, go to Settings > Control Center, tap Customize Controls, then press and hold next to the controls and drag them in the order that you want them. To remove controls, tap, then tap Remove. Want to dim the lights in the dining room with a tap? Add Home controls. Want to be ready when inspiration hits? Add a Voice Memos control.
